The Limits of Automation in Complex Roles
While automation excels at repetitive tasks, its limitations become apparent when dealing with complexity, nuance, and human interaction. Current technology struggles to replicate the critical thinking, creativity, and emotional intelligence essential to many roles.
- Examples of roles requiring uniquely human skills: leadership positions, research scientists, marketing strategists, healthcare professionals, and software developers beyond basic coding.
- Discussion of the importance of soft skills in the modern workplace: Empathy, communication, negotiation, problem-solving, and adaptability are increasingly valuable skills that machines currently lack. The Value of Human Capital Beyond Task Performance
The Untapped Potential of Employee Experience and Engagement
Employee well-being, engagement, and company culture are not simply "nice-to-haves"; they are fundamental drivers of productivity and success. A positive work environment fosters loyalty, creativity, and innovation, contributing significantly to the bottom line.

The Importance of Human Connection and Collaboration
Human interaction is irreplaceable in many aspects of business. Building strong client relationships, fostering teamwork, and driving innovation often require the uniquely human ability to connect, empathize, and collaborate effectively.
- Examples of industries where human interaction is paramount: healthcare, education, customer service, sales, and consulting. These industries rely heavily on interpersonal skills and trust.
- The importance of mentorship and knowledge transfer within organizations: Experienced employees play a vital role in mentoring and training new hires, ensuring the seamless transfer of knowledge and expertise. Fostering a Culture of Adaptability and Innovation
Companies must create flexible and adaptable work environments that can respond to changing technological and economic landscapes. This includes embracing continuous learning, encouraging experimentation, and fostering a culture of innovation.
- Strategies for creating a culture of continuous learning and improvement: regular training sessions, access to online learning platforms, internal knowledge-sharing initiatives.
- The importance of embracing change and adapting to new technologies: A willingness to adapt and embrace new technologies is essential for survival and success in the modern business world.
